About Malora

Malora, a name whispered with a sense of enchantment, carries within it a captivating history. Its roots lie in Old French, stemming from the name Mallory. While Mallory traditionally means "unfortunate" or "ill-fated," Malora transcends this meaning, evolving into something more magical. The name has recently gained popularity, its unique sound captivating parents seeking a less common choice.

Many find Malora to be a charming and mystical name. It's often interpreted as meaning "wonderful" or "admirable," perfectly capturing the essence of a child full of potential. The name resonates with beauty and wonder, embodying a spirit of curiosity and uniqueness. This evolution highlights the power of names to transform and take on new significance over time.
